The fifth annual Conference of the Association for Software Testing (CAST) will be three days of interactive learning and discussion on the theme of “Skills in Testing”, at the Prince Conference Center in Grand Rapids, Michigan.
Day One (August 2, 2010): Tutorials
Day Two (August 3, 2010): Opening Keynote, Session Tracks, Exhibits, Job Seekers Track
Day Three (August 4, 2010): Closing Keynote, Session Tracks, Exhibits, Job Keepers Track
Bonus Day (August 5, 2010): After CAST Sessions
CAST 2010 is about testing skills. Learning, observing, problem solving, understanding, decision making, and applying knowledge and experience to new challenges. Do technical or domain skills impact testing? What about other skill sets? CAST 2010 provides a venue to explore these questions and help us understand what makes a great tester.
The primary mission of CAST 2010 is to help build an active community of software testing scholars, practitioners, and learners who positively influence the practice of software testing.
